Ore element analyzer is an instrument for the analysis of ore composition, used to detect and analyze the content of elements contained in ore, such as iron ore, copper ore, manganese ore, manganese ore, copper, nickel, chromium, molybdenum, rare earth, magnesium, titanium, zinc, aluminum, lead, iron, tungsten, and other elements in accurate quantitative analysis and detection.

The global key companies in the Ore Element Analyzer market include Innov-X, Bruker, Thermo Fisher Scientific, OLYMPUS, Panalytical, Rigaku, Shimadzu, Tongda, Persee, etc. In 2025, the five largest players accounted for approximately % of revenue.
